Haisla Nation Council has an immediate opening for a:
Health Manager
Duties:
- To develop programs and budgets to achieve 100% commitment and expenditure funding;
- Plan and control health department budget with monthly reporting;
- To prepare proposals to Health Canada, Northern Health Authority for additional programs;
- To ensure current resources meet the program requirements;
- Plan, organize, direct, control and evaluate the delivery of health care services;
- Develop and implement plans for new programs, special projects, new material and equipment acquisitions;
- To provide leadership and development support for all departments;
- Represent the department or establishment at meetings with government officials, the public, the media and other organizations;
- To participate and support the Haisla Nation Management Team and the Council;
- To review current job descriptions, make adjustments where necessary and develop performance development plans for each staff member;
- To follow the HNC personnel policy and manual;
- Other related duties as required by the Chief Operation Manager.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or degree in Administration, Public Health or related field, preferred;
- 5 years experience in a leadership role;
- Knowledge of CFCSA and child welfare issues of Aboriginal families;
- Adept with Word, Excel, Outlook and internet;
- Display sound leadership and supervisory skills within a variety of staffing areas;
- Ability to work independently and be self motivated;
- Excellent organizational and interpersonal skills;
- Preferred experience in program development and successful proposal writing;
- Strong conflict resolution skills for employers;
- Knowledge of Haisla culture an asset;
- Must possess a valid BC Drivers license;
- Must be willing and able to pass a criminal record check.

Haisla Nation Council has an immediate opening for a:
Education Manager
Reports to: Chief Operating Officer of Haisla Nation Council
Duties:
- Administer the Education Program;
- Local Education Agreement
- Postsecondary Program
- Cimo’ca Daycare Program
- Haisla Community School
- Collective Bargaining Agreement
- Capacity Development Initiatives for membership
- Direct supervision of employee (s) within the department;
- Prepare and maintain budgets;
- Raise additional Program funds through proposal writing;
- Ensure computers and programs are up to date;
- Maintain correspondence and filing system;
- To follow the HNC personnel policy and manual;
- To abide by all other relevant Policies, Procedures and Bylaws of HNC
- Prepare activity reports for the Chief Operating Officer as requested
- Other related duties as required by the Chief Operating Officer or designate.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or of Education preferred;
- Direct experience working with First Nations organization preferred;
- Organizational and office management skills;
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ills;
- Ability to work in a busy environment and maintain confidentiality;
- Direct experience in negotiating with government, industry and other First Nations in advancing the interests mandated by HNC preferred;
- BC Drivers license and own vehicle is an asset;
- Willing to provide a criminal record check;
